Well, someone on the Amazon forums has noted the following:

UPDATE: Number of locations for penny version: 4352, number of locations for a buck: 6868

So it's possible the penny version is missing some text? No clue.
Yeah, I found that problem when the price was dropped a few days ago (documented on my blog). After emailing with the author, it was determined that it is just a difference in how location numbers were marked between the two versions (the $0.99 one is via Amazon's dtp, the $0.01 is via Mobipocket). Other than that, the two are identical (although one's file size is larger, it is apparently related to all those extra location marks and _maybe_ the size of the graphic for the cover. There is no difference in displayed graphics. There is a SLIGHT difference in formatting (one has left aligned chapter titles, the other right aligned). The author checked every page (he bought the penny version after I found the issue) and verified that there is no difference in the actual text included.

It's a little late, but I do want to encourage anyone who enjoys speculative fiction to grab this one. It's not far enough "out there" to fit most people's definition of "science fiction". The author proposes a form of reincarnation which can be detected through a simple technology. And then builds a captivating suspense novel with just the right mix of noble protagonist, diabolical villain, and budding romance. This book wound up on my "best reads of 2008" list at the end of the year. I understand that the author is writing a sequel and I am looking forward to reading it.
